What is a 3-Wheel Sit Down Scooter?
A 3-wheel sit-down scooter is a type of mobility scooter created primarily for carrying individuals who have trouble walking or standing for extended periods. These scooters feature three wheels-- 2 in the rear and one in the front-- permitting vibrant steering and enhanced maneuverability. With a comfy seat and user friendly controls, these scooters supply an efficient methods of transportation for outdoor and indoor usage.
Secret Features of 3-Wheel Sit Down Scooters
Here is a table summing up the crucial functions commonly found in 3-wheel sit-down scooters:
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Design | Ergonomic seat designed for comfort and support |
| Wheels | Three-wheel design for increased stability and maneuverability |
| Battery | Lasting batteries using numerous varieties (normally 15-25 miles per charge) |
| Weight Capacity | Differs by design (normally varying from 300 pounds to 500 pounds) |
| Speed | Optimum speed usually in between 4-8 mph |
| Controls | User friendly throttle and brake controls for seamless navigation |
| Availability | Functions like adjustable armrests and swivel seats for simple access |
| Storage | Compartment space for personal valuables, often consisting of baskets or rear storage options |
| Portability | Some designs have foldable components for ease of transport |
| Lights and Indicators | Integrated LED lights and turn signals for safety and exposure |
Advantages of 3-Wheel Sit Down Scooters
When thinking about an individual mobility choice, the advantages provided by 3-wheel sit-down scooters are numerous. Listed below, we explore a few of the primary benefits:
Enhanced Maneuverability
The design of a 3-wheel scooter accommodates tight areas, making it easier for users to navigate through crowded areas, homes, and narrow store aisles. The front wheel placing enables sharper turns and a radius that conventional four-wheel scooters might have problem with.
Comfort and Support
Users typically appreciate the ergonomic style of these scooters. With padded seats, adjustable armrests, and backrest support, they offer a comfortable trip that accommodates extended usage, whether for errands or leisurely outings.
Long-Lasting Battery Life
Numerous designs come equipped with high-capacity batteries that can cover significant ranges on a single charge. This makes them best for errands, trips to the park, or perhaps just taking pleasure in a day out without the worry of passing away batteries.
Cost and Maintenance
Compared to other mobility gadgets, 3-wheel sit-down scooters are usually more budget-friendly. Their simple design suggests lower upkeep costs overall. Numerous components can be easily changed or serviced without requiring specialized elements.
User-Friendly Controls
The user-friendly control system found in lots of 3-wheel scooters enables even those unknown with technology to run them with confidence. Users can rapidly discover throttle control, steering mechanisms, and braking functions.
Increased Independence
For numerous people with mobility issues, a scooter can bring back a sense of independence and autonomy. Users can participate in activities without relying heavily on caregivers or enjoyed ones.
Considerations When Choosing a 3-Wheel Sit Down Scooter
While the advantages are appealing, it is important to consider a number of elements when choosing on a 3-wheel sit-down scooter.
| Consideration | Description |
|---|---|
| Weight Capacity | Make sure the scooter can accommodate the user's weight and any additional storage. |
| Surface Compatibility | Understand where the scooter will be primarily used-- indoor vs. outdoor applications may need various features. |
| Driving Distance | Examine the battery range to ensure it satisfies your travel needs. |
| Budget plan | Develop a price range, remembering that functions and quality can significantly affect the cost. |
| Guarantee and Service | Consider models with great service warranties and customer support alternatives for comfort. |
| Accessories | Search for alternatives you may desire, such as canopies, lights, or baskets to boost usability. |
| Storage and Transport | Consider how easily the scooter can be kept or transported, particularly if utilizing a vehicle. |
| Regional Regulations | Acquaint yourself with regional laws regarding the usage of mobility scooters in public places. |
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. What is the average cost of a 3-wheel sit-down scooter?
The price for these scooters may differ widely based on brand, functions, and specifications. Usually, you can anticipate to pay between 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 3,500.
2. Can 3-wheel sit-down scooters be used on rugged terrain?
While some 3-wheel scooters are created for both indoor and outdoor use, they might not handle rugged terrain as successfully as 4-wheel scooters. Check the item requirements for surface compatibility.
3. Are 3-wheel sit-down scooters easy to keep?
Lots of designs are developed for portability, with some including foldable elements. Nevertheless, constantly examine the measurements when folded to ensure it fits your storage area.
4. Do I need a license to run a 3-wheel scooter?
Examine regional regulations concerning the operation of mobility scooters. Numerous areas do not need a license; however, there may be specific guidelines relating to use in public spaces.
5. The length of time does the battery last on a 3-wheel sit-down scooter?
Battery life can differ from design to model. Typically, users can anticipate a typical range of 15-25 miles per charge, depending on elements like weight, surface, and scooter type.
